Cover: Deswelling behavior of thermosen- sitive polymer gel which bears surfactant on crosslinked network of poly(N-isopropyl- acrylamide) (PNIPAAm). When temperature increased over the lower critical solution temperature, the grafted-surfactant acts to form micelle structure. In the shrinking process, the inside water is rapidly squeezed out through hydrophilic channel between the formed micelles. Consequently the gel shrinks quickly, much more than the homo- polymer gel of PNIPAAm. Further details can be found in the Communication by Y. Noguchi, K. Okeyoshi,and R. Yoshida* on page 1913.
